What is STOP Ransomware

This is first part of the guide, for those infected with .PAUSA, .CONTACTUS, .DATASTOP or .STOPDATA variations, please, visit second part of the removal guide. All newly discovered information will be there.

STOP Ransomware is dangerous file-encrypting virus. It uses AES/RSA-1024 encryption algorithm. Depending on version, ransomware adds .STOP, .SUSPENDED or .WAITING extensions to encrypted files. First variant of STOP Ransomware creates !!!YourDataRestore!!!.txt files, second !!!RestoreProcess!!!.txt, third !!!INFO_RESTORE!!!.txt. In these files, malware demands $600 ransom, that has to be paid in 72 hours, in Bitcoins. It also contains user personal ID and e-mail addresses for contacting. How STOP Ransomware infected your PC

It can be distributed by hacking through an unprotected RDP configuration, using email spam and malicious attachments, fraudulent downloads, exploits, web injections, fake updates, repackaged and infected installers. STOP Ransomware targets MS Office documents, OpenOffice, PDF, text files, databases, photos, music, video, image files, archives and other types of sensitive data. Virus assigns certain ID with the victims, that is used to name those files and supposedly to send decryption key. Using Windows Previous Versions option:

  1. Right-click on infected file and choose Properties.
  2. Select Previous Versions tab.
  3. Choose particular version of the file and click Copy.
  4. To restore the selected file and replace the existing one, click on the Restore button.
  5. In case there is no items in the list choose alternative method.

Using Shadow Explorer:

  1. Download Shadow Explorer program.
  2. Run it and you will see screen listing of all the drives and the dates that shadow copy was created.
  3. Select the drive and date that you want to restore from.
  4. Right-click on a folder name and select Export.
  5. In case there are no other dates in the list, choose alternative method.
